History & Origin

Keelin renders Irish Caoilfhionn, from caol, 'slender', and fionn, 'fair', a name borne by early Irish saints. Its usual home is among girls, so we note the lean clearly. As a boy's name it also sits near the modern Kee- family (said 'KEE-lin').

For boys it appears only rarely in the U.S., against heavier girls' use. Rare, Irish-rooted, and gentle.

Frequently Asked

What does the name Keelin mean?

Keelin means 'slender and fair', from Irish Caoilfhionn. It is usually a girl's name, which we note.

How do you pronounce Keelin?

It's said KEE-lin /ˈki.lɪn/ — two syllables, stress on the first.

Is Keelin a boy or girl name?

Keelin is used here as a boy's name, though it is far more often a girl's name — we note the lean.
